一.常用的消息队列: 1 activemq java,apache 2 rabbitmq c的mq 3 kafuka 大数据mq 4 zeromq 简单版的mq 5 mateMq 基于amqp 6 RocketMQ 阿里 二.mq的使用 1 解压和启动mq activeMq start 三 .mq的 ...
分类:
其他好文 时间:
2019-10-20 13:11:26
阅读次数:
80
一:消息中间件的描述1、简介消息中间件也可以称消息队列,是指用高效可靠的消息传递机制进行与平台无关的数据交流,并基于数据通信来进行分布式系统的集成。通过提供消息传递和消息队列模型,可以在分布式环境下扩展进程的通信。当下主流的消息中间件有RabbitMQ、Kafka、ActiveMQ、RocketMQ等2、消息中间件主要作用?冗余(存储)?扩展性?可恢复性?顺序保证?缓冲?异步通信?削峰:消息队列中
分类:
其他好文 时间:
2019-10-20 09:21:01
阅读次数:
144
优化页面访问速度(三) ——服务端优化 一、概述 服务端的优化,主要可以通过消息队列、减少数据库请求(缓存)、并发处理、页面静态化等方式处理。 二、消息队列 1、解决问题 消息队列(Message Queue,MQ)有许多不同的实现方式,可以用rabbitmq、activemq、rocketmq,也 ...
分类:
其他好文 时间:
2019-10-19 20:45:28
阅读次数:
104
POOM文件 首先导入activemq所需的jar包 生产者 application.yml ActiveMqConfig 配置生产者要发送消息的队列或者主题,注入spring中 ProducterController 消费者 以上是消费者接收队列queue2的方式 若要接收topic,需要增加配置 ...
分类:
编程语言 时间:
2019-10-16 11:18:00
阅读次数:
70
ActiveMQ 单机吞吐量:万级 topic数量对吞吐量的影响: 时效性:ms级 可用性:高,基于主从架构实现高可用性 消息可靠性:有较低的概率丢失数据 功能支持:MQ领域的功能极其完备 总结: 非常成熟,功能强大,在早些年业内大量的公司以及项目中都有应用 偶尔会有较低概率丢失消息 现在社区以及国 ...
分类:
其他好文 时间:
2019-10-14 23:47:39
阅读次数:
98
Exclusive Consumer: 独有消费者:Queue中的消息是按照顺序被分发到consumer的,然而,当你有多个consumers同时从相同的queue中提取消息时,你将失去这个保证。因为这些消息是被多个线程并发的处理。有的时候,保证消息按照顺序处理是很重要的。例 ...
分类:
其他好文 时间:
2019-10-13 19:08:40
阅读次数:
97
Message Cursors ActiveMQ发送持久消息的典型处理方式是:当消息的消费者准备就绪时,消息发送系统把存储的消息按批次发送给消费者,在发送完一个批次的消息后,指针的标记位置指向下 批次待发送消息的位置,进行后续的发送操作。这是一种比较健壮和灵活的消息发送方式, ...
分类:
其他好文 时间:
2019-10-13 19:00:23
阅读次数:
71
Messaage Properties: ActiveMQ支持很多消息属性,具体可以参考 http://activemq.apache.org/activemq message properties.html 常见得一些属性说明: 1. queue得 ...
分类:
其他好文 时间:
2019-10-13 18:53:16
阅读次数:
88
启动多实例 networkConnector: 在某些场景下,需要多个ActiveMQ的Broker做集群,那么就涉及到Broker到Broker的通信,这个被称为ActiveMQ的networkConnector。 ActiveMQ的ne twork ...
分类:
其他好文 时间:
2019-10-13 18:45:49
阅读次数:
70